5.7.2.15 Volume Control (Audio Output)
1. Enable compression (see Paragraph 5.7.2).
2. Apply a 100 µV, 118.5 MHz, 1 KHz tone modulated 30% signal to the unit.
3. Select 118.500 MHz.
4. Monitor the audio output.
5. Turn the volume control fully clockwise.
6. Verify a minimum of 7.07 Vrms at 500 ohms.
Audio Output (Measured between J6-16 and 17) ________ NLT 7.07 Vrms
7. Turn the volume control fully counterclockwise (not past the detent OFF position).
8. Verify a maximum of 22 mVrms.
Audio Output (Measured between J6-16 and 17) ________ NGT 22 mVrms
5.7.2.16 Audio Distortion Test
1. Apply a 10 mV, 85% modulated signal.
2. Measure the receiver audio distortion. Set volume for rated audio.
350 Hz ______ < 25%
1000 Hz ______ < 15%
2500 Hz ______ <15%
